Author Al Zdon’s latest book War Stories Volume III is now available. The book tells the stories of Minnesotans who have defended their nation and continues the work started in Zdon’s previous books, War Stories and War Stories Volume II, which document the Minnesotans who answered the call to serve and the experiences they had while serving.
This book is a project of the Minnesota American Legion and all proceeds will go toward American Legion programs for the youth in Minnesota.
“Thanks to the Veterans who let me tell their stories in the Minnesota Legionnaire. It’s not easy to dig up those memories. Their courage continues to shine through. I’m grateful for the Minnesota American Legion and its leadership for having faith in this project,” said Author Al Zdon.
Zdon was born and raised in Northeast Minneapolis. He served in the U.S. Navy, including two years aboard the aircraft carrier USS Constellation, and is a Vietnam Veteran. Zdon is a Minnesota writer and editor. He was the longtime managing editor of the Hibbing Daily Tribune and is currently the editor of the Minnesota Legionnaire. He has written five books including the first two War Stories books; Three Blue Crosses about the life of Dr. Norm Sterrie; One Step Forward, the life of Ken Dahlberg (with Warren Mack); and Count the Pickets in the Fence, the life of Carl D’Aquila, the youngest man ever elected to the Minnesota Legislature.
“In these three books, the stories of over 90 Veterans have been captured. A hundred years from now, people will be able to look back and have a better sense of these Veterans’ lives and times. It has been an important project, and its value will increase as time goes by,” Said Al Zdon.
